Transaction 22362d471ff75225405c87118b61566e17290e77d5e3de566c931a01cbf10588
1 Input
1 Output
-
22362d471ff75225405c87118b61566e17290e77d5e3de566c931a01cbf10588:0
- value
- 17000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b763e41075942b116be4c250f8f670269da402 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TtbGGqwXayvwwfe2ACb88NNhPatFTcm8